Program Description
A program that prepares individuals to develop and maintain web servers and the hosted web pages at one or a group of web sites, and to function as designated Webmaster. Includes instruction in computer systems and networks; server installation and maintenance; web page design and editing; information resources management; web policy and procedures; Internet applications of information systems security; user interfacing and usability research; and relevant management and communications skills.
Admission Requirements
- Submit completed application and application fee
- Be at least 16 years of age
- Submit official high school transcript or GED transcript with test scores and all post-secondary transcripts in an official sealed envelope
- Meet assessment requirements
